The Book of Knowledge Summary

  1. Abu Saeed AlKhudri reported Allah Messenger as saying You would tread the same path as was trodden by those before you inch by inch and step by step so much so that if they had entered into the hole of the lizard you would follow them in this also
  2. Qatida reported that Anas Bin Malik said May I not narrate to you a hadith which I heard from Allah Messenger which no one would narrate to you after me who would have personally heard it from him the Holy Prophet as I have the good fortune to do so It is from the signs of the Last Hour that knowledge would be taken away ignorance would prevail upon the world adultery would become common wine would be drunk the number of men will fall short and the women would survive and thus such a disparity would arise in the number of men and women that there would be one man to look after fifty women
  3. Abu Wail reported I was sitting with Abdullah and Abu Musa that they reported Allah Messenger having said Prior to the Last Hour there would be a time when knowledge would be taken away and ignorance would take its place and there would be bloodshed on a large scale
